近年來,勵磁系統市場持續擴張。預計該市場將從2025年的27.6億美元成長到2026年的28.6億美元,複合年成長率(CAGR)為3.5%。過去幾年的成長主要歸功於以下因素:發電基礎設施的擴張、重工業中同步發電機的廣泛應用、無刷勵磁和靜態勵磁系統的發展、對可靠電壓調節需求的不斷成長以及工業和電力應用領域的拓展。

預計未來幾年勵磁系統市場將穩定成長,到2030年將達到33億美元,複合年成長率(CAGR)為3.6%。預測期內的成長要素包括:數位化勵磁和控制系統的廣泛應用、對能源效率和永續性的日益重視、預測性維護解決方案的擴展、與智慧電網和物聯網基礎設施的整合,以及無功功率管理和電壓穩定技術的創新。預測期間的關鍵趨勢包括:數位化勵磁和控制系統的整合、無刷和旋轉勵磁裝置的進步、電壓調節和無功功率管理的改進、預測性維護和監控解決方案的擴展,以及節能勵磁技術的應用。

太陽能和風能的廣泛應用預計將推動勵磁系統市場的成長。太陽能和風能分別是利用太陽光和風能發電的再生能源來源。隨著人們對氣候變遷和石化燃料消耗對環境影響的認知不斷提高,清潔能源來源能夠最大限度地減少溫室氣體排放並降低空氣污染。在太陽能和風力發電廠中,同步發電機通常用於將風力發電機或蒸氣渦輪(聚光型太陽光電發電廠)的機械能轉換為電能。例如,美國能源資訊署(EIA)在2024年1月預測,美國太陽能發電量將成長75%,從2023年的1,630億度(kWh)增加至2025年的2,860億度。同樣,風力發電量預計也將成長11%,從2023年的4,300億度增加至2025年的4,760億度。太陽能和風力發電的日益普及正在推動勵磁系統市場的成長。

預計未來幾年,太陽能和風能等再生能源來源的日益普及將推動勵磁系統市場的成長。再生能源來源本身俱有波動性,並且由於它們通過電力電子設備而非傳統的同步發電機併網,因此會降低系統慣性,導致電壓波動、頻率不穩定和無功功率不平衡。全球脫碳舉措、政府獎勵以及對永續能源解決方案的推廣,推動了可再生能源在電網中佔比的不斷提高。電網營運商依靠勵磁系統來提供電壓調節、無功功率支援和動態穩定性,從而確保可靠且持續的電力供應。例如,根據總部位於盧森堡的政府機構歐盟統計局(Eurostat)於2024年12月發布的數據,2023年可再生能源佔歐盟總能源消耗的24.5%,高於2022年的23.0%。因此,再生能源來源的日益普及正在促進勵磁系統市場的擴張。

An excitation system is a control system designed to supply the required field current to the rotor winding of a synchronous generator. This process generates the necessary magnetic field for the production of electrical power. The excitation system plays a crucial role in regulating the output voltage and reactive power of the generator, ensuring reliable operation, stability, and a rapid response to transients during power generation. It is a fundamental component in power plants, contributing to the efficient and precise control of electrical output.

The primary types of excitation systems are rotational, static, and brushless. Rotational excitation systems rely on rotating components, such as a generator or motor, to generate the necessary magnetic field for power generation. This type is commonly employed in traditional synchronous generators to regulate voltage output. The controller type for excitation systems is categorized into analog and digital, and these systems find applications in various equipment such as synchronous generators and synchronous motors. End-users of excitation systems include the power generation industry, heavy industries, original equipment manufacturers (OEMs), and other sectors where precise control of voltage output is crucial.

Tariffs on electrical components, such as exciter units, controllers, and alternators, have impacted the excitation systems market by increasing manufacturing costs and affecting global supply chains. Regions such as asia-pacific, europe, and north america, which import key excitation components, are most affected. The tariffs have led to price pressures but have also incentivized local production, technology upgrades, and investment in energy-efficient and digital excitation systems, supporting long-term market competitiveness.

The excitation systems market size has grown steadily in recent years. It will grow from $2.76 billion in 2025 to $2.86 billion in 2026 at a compound annual growth rate (CAGR) of 3.5%. The growth in the historic period can be attributed to growth in power generation infrastructure, adoption of synchronous generators in heavy industries, development of brushless and static excitation systems, increasing demand for reliable voltage regulation, expansion of industrial and utility power applications.

The excitation systems market size is expected to see steady growth in the next few years. It will grow to $3.3 billion in 2030 at a compound annual growth rate (CAGR) of 3.6%. The growth in the forecast period can be attributed to rising deployment of digital excitation and control systems, increased focus on energy efficiency and sustainability, growing adoption of predictive maintenance solutions, integration with smart grid and iot infrastructure, innovations in reactive power management and voltage stabilization. Major trends in the forecast period include integration of digital excitation control systems, advancements in brushless and rotational exciters, improved voltage regulation and reactive power management, expansion of predictive maintenance and monitoring solutions, adoption of energy-efficient excitation technologies.

The growing popularity of solar and wind power is expected to drive the expansion of the excitation system market. Solar and wind power are renewable energy sources that generate electricity by harnessing the energy of sunlight and wind, respectively. As awareness of climate change and the environmental effects of fossil fuel consumption rises, there has been a significant shift towards cleaner energy sources like solar and wind power, which produce minimal greenhouse gas emissions and reduce air pollution. Synchronous generators are commonly used in solar and wind power plants to convert mechanical energy from wind turbines or steam turbines (in concentrated solar power plants) into electrical energy. For example, in January 2024, the U.S. Energy Information Administration (EIA) projected a 75% increase in U.S. solar power generation, rising from 163 billion kilowatt-hours (kWh) in 2023 to 286 billion kWh in 2025. Wind power generation is also expected to grow by 11%, from 430 billion kWh in 2023 to 476 billion kWh in 2025. As a result, the increasing adoption of solar and wind energy is propelling the growth of the excitation system market.

The increasing integration of renewable energy sources, such as solar and wind, is expected to drive the growth of the excitation system market in the coming years. Renewable energy sources are inherently variable and are connected to the grid through power electronics rather than traditional synchronous generators, which reduces system inertia and can lead to voltage fluctuations, frequency instability, and reactive power imbalances. The rising share of renewables in electricity grids is driven by global decarbonization initiatives, government incentives, and the push for sustainable energy solutions. Grid operators depend on excitation systems to provide voltage regulation, reactive power support, and dynamic stability, ensuring a reliable and continuous electricity supply. For instance, in December 2024, Eurostat, a Luxembourg-based government agency, reported that in 2023, renewable energy accounted for 24.5% of total energy consumption in the European Union, up from 23.0% in 2022. Therefore, the growing integration of renewable energy sources is contributing to the expansion of the excitation system market.

In December 2025, WEG S.A., a Brazil-based electrical equipment and power systems company, acquired Sanelec Excitation Systems Private Limited for US $5.2 million. Through this acquisition, WEG aims to strengthen its excitation systems portfolio by incorporating Sanelec's expertise in automatic voltage regulators and excitation control solutions for generators and synchronous motors. Sanelec Excitation Systems Private Limited is an India-based company that specializes in the design and manufacture of voltage regulators and excitation systems for power generation equipment, which are essential for maintaining generator performance and grid stability.

The excitation systems market consists of sales of voltage regulators, automatic voltage regulators, excitation transformers, field discharge resistors, control systems, and sensors and feedback devices. Values in this market are 'factory gate' values, that is the value of goods sold by the manufacturers or creators of the goods, whether to other entities (including downstream manufacturers, wholesalers, distributors and retailers) or directly to end customers. The value of goods in this market includes related services sold by the creators of the goods.

The market value is defined as the revenues that enterprises gain from the sale of goods and/or services within the specified market and geography through sales, grants, or donations in terms of the currency (in USD unless otherwise specified).

The revenues for a specified geography are consumption values that are revenues generated by organizations in the specified geography within the market, irrespective of where they are produced. It does not include revenues from resales along the supply chain, either further along the supply chain or as part of other products.
